Brief Summary
This is a prospective, single-arm study that will be conducted over a period of 24 weeks. The same maintenance HD patients will be followed sequentially in two study phases, with each patient serving as their own control. The study aims to evaluate the role of POCUS, including LUS and VExUS score, in improving the assessment of volume status and determination of dry weight in patients undergoing maintenance HD. Phase I (Weeks 1-12): Clinical Assessment Phase During the first 12 weeks, all patients will be managed using standard clinical assessment alone. Determination of dry weight and calculation of target ultrafiltration (UF) will rely primarily on clinical parameters, including physical examination and routine clinical judgment. Phase II (Weeks 13-24): POCUS-guided assessment period During the second 12 weeks, the same patients will undergo POCUS assessment, including LUS and VExUS Score. LUS and VExUS examinations will be performed 30 minutes after the scheduled hemodialysis session. All measurements will be conducted during the mid-week dialysis session to reflect the average hydration status of each patient. At the end of each phase, the results of all patients will be correlated with assessment of dry weight by BIS (Inbody version 720). Inclusion criteria: ESRD patients on maintenance HD for more than three months. In the HD unit at Medical Research Institute and Faculty of Medicine. Alexandria University. Age: 25 -65 years old. The ability to give informed consent. Exclusion criteria:
- Patients with previous echocardiographic evidence of right heart dysfunction, tricuspid valve disease, or IVC thrombosis.
- Patients with liver cirrhosis
- Lung diseases: interstitial lung diseases, COPD patients.
- Obese (BMI≥30) Before inclusion in the study, all patients will be required to fill out a written informed consent. Also, approval from the Medical Ethics Committee will be obtained. Maintenance hemodialysis patients.

Outcome Measures
Primary Outcomes (1)
Change of patients dry weight between the two phases of the study
Change of patient dry weight (in KG ) measured by bioimpedance device between the two phases of the study
3 months
